• 제목/요약/키워드: 생체모방알고리즘

검색결과 14건 처리시간 0.024초

생체모방 자율제어 네트워크 환경 구현 연구 동향 : Programming Protocol-Independent Packet Processors 기술 개요

  • 진정하;김기천
    • 정보와 통신
    • /
    • 제33권5호
    • /
    • pp.3-11
    • /
    • 2016
  • 자연계에서 존재하는 다양한 생명체는 자신들의 생존과 종의 번성을 위해 효율적인 행동 규칙을 만들어 진화해 왔다. 이러한 생명체의 다양한 생존원리로부터 착안을 하여 자연계가 아닌 다른 환경에서 적용이 가능하도록 알고리즘을 만들어 적용시키는 것을 생체모방 알고리즘이라 한다. 자연계의 환경자체가 불확실한 변화가 다양하게 포함되고 있으며, 제한된 자원 환경을 어떻게 효율적으로 활용하는가의 문제가 걸려 있음으로 인하여 이러한 생체모방 알고리즘은 적용환경의 변환에 빠른 적응력을 제공할 수 있고, 자원 제약형 환경에서 안정적으로 확장성과 적응성을 제공할 수 있어서 상호 운용성 측면에서 많은 이득을 줄 수 있다. 이와 같은 생체모방 알고리즘을 네트워크의 관점에서 적용시켜 보면, 전자의 경우에는 자율적인 네트워크 구성을 용이하게 제공할 수 있음을 나타내고, 후자의 경우에는 IoT 환경과 같은 자원 제약형 환경에서의 상호 운용성을 제공할 수 있다. 이렇듯이 생체모방 알고리즘을 네트워크에 접목시켜 연구하는 것은 최근의 네트워크 분야의 연구 이슈와 상호 보완적으로 작용하여 시너지 효과를 제공할 수 있다. 자연계의 군집 현상 및 동기화 현상을 네트워크 환경에서 적용하여 사용할 수 있는 생체모방 알고리즘 기술은 다양하게 존재하고 있으며 이를 활용하는 연구를 통해 SDN(Software Defined Networking)에서의 자율제어 네트워크 구성에 접목하거나 IoT 환경과 같은 자원 제약형 환경에서의 보다 효율적인 상호 연결성을 제공하는 방향으로 발전할 수 있다. 이러한 생체모방 자율제어 네트워크 환경 구현을 위해 기존의 OpenFlow 환경과 새로이 부각되는 P4: Programming Protocol-Independent Packet Processors 기술에 대해서 정리하여 향후 생체모방 자율제어 네트워크 구현 방안을 제시하고자 한다.

생체모방 알고리즘 기반 통신 네트워크 기술

  • 최현호;이정륜
    • 정보와 통신
    • /
    • 제29권4호
    • /
    • pp.62-71
    • /
    • 2012
  • 수십 억년 동안 진화를 거듭해온 지구상의 생명체들은 외부의 제어 없이 독자적으로 단순한 행동 규칙에 따라 기능을 수행하여 주어진 목적의 최적해를 달성한다. 이러한 다양한 생명체의 행동 원리를 모델링하여 만든 알고리즘을 생체모방 알고리즘(Bio-Inspired Algorithm)이라 한다. 생체모방 알고리즘은 다수의 개체가 존재하며, 주변 환경이 동적으로 변하고, 가용 자원의 제약이 주어지며, 이질적인 특성을 갖는 개체들이 분잔 및 자율적으로 움직이는 환경에서 안정성, 확장성, 적응성과 같은 특징을 보여주는데, 이는 통신 네트워크 환경 및 서비스 요구사항과 유사성을 갖는다. 본 논문에서는 대표적인 생체모방 알고리즘으로 통신 및 네트워킹 기술로 사용되는 Ant Colony 알고리즘, Bee 알고리즘, Firefly 알고리즘, Flocking 알고리즘에 대해 살펴보고, 관련 프로젝트 및 연구 동향을 정리한다. 이를 통해 현재의 생체모방 알고리즘의 한계를 극복하고 미래 통신 및 네트워킹 기술이 나아갈 방향을 제시한다.

생체모방 네트워킹 기술

  • 정지영;이정륜
    • 정보와 통신
    • /
    • 제31권1호
    • /
    • pp.53-62
    • /
    • 2013
  • 생태계를 구성하고 있는 각 생물체들은 외부에서의 제어 개체 없이 독자적이면서 매우 단순하고 적은 수의 행동 규칙의 준수를 통하여 해당 생태계의 유지, 관리 및 동기화 등의 기능을 수행하고 있음을 관찰 할 수 있다. 이처럼 지구상의 다양한 생물체의 행동 원리를 관찰하고 이를 기반으로 모델링한 알고리듬을 생체모방 알고리듬 (biologically inspired or bio-inspired algorithm)이라 한다. 생체모방 알고리즘은 동종 혹은 이종의 다수의 개체가 존재하고, 주변 환경이 동적으로 변하며, 사용가능한 자원의 제약이 정해져 있을 때, 각 개체들이 분산 및 자율적으로 움직이는 환경에서 안정성, 확장성, 적응성과 같은 특징을 보여주는데, 이는 통신 네트워크 환경 및 서비스 요구사항과 유사성을 갖는다. 본 논문에서는 최근에 발표된 생체모방 알고리즘으로 통신 및 네트워킹 기술로 적용 가능한 Huddling Penguins 알고리즘, Krill Herd알고리즘, Cuckoo 알고리즘에 대해 살펴보고, 관련 프로젝트 및 연구 동향을 정리한다.

플로킹 알고리즘에서 수정된 정렬 조타행동 알고리즘을 이용한 집단 게임캐릭터 길찾기 (A Path Finding of Group Game Character Using A Modified Alignment Steering Behavior of Flocking Algorithm)

  • 강명주
    • 한국컴퓨터정보학회:학술대회논문집
    • /
    • 한국컴퓨터정보학회 2013년도 제48차 하계학술발표논문집 21권2호
    • /
    • pp.293-294
    • /
    • 2013
  • 다양한 생물체의 행동 원리를 이용하여 모델링한 알고리즘을 생체모방 알고리즘(Biologically Inspired Algorithm)이라고 한다. 본 논문에서는 생체모방 알고리즘 중 동물 집단의 행동을 모델링한 플로킹 알고리즘(Flocking Algorithm)을 이용한 집단 게임 캐릭터의 길찾기 방법을 제안한다. 플로킹 알고리즘의 조타행동은 크게 분리(Separation), 정렬(Alignment), 응집(Cohesion), 회피(Avoidance)로 구성되어 있다. 게임에서의 기존 플로킹 알고리즘은 주로 여러 개의 몬스터나 NPC 들로 구성된 몇 개의 그룹 단위로 독자적인 집단 행동을 하는 경우에 적합하다. 그러나, 게임플레이어가 제어하는 캐릭터가 많은 경우, 기존 알고리즘은 플레이어가 선택한 캐릭터 그룹을 목표지점으로 이동하는 방법으로 적합하지 않다. 따라서 본 논문에서는 게임 플레이어가 제어하는 집단 게임캐릭터의 목표 지점까지의 길찾기를 위한 수정된 정렬 조타행동 알고리즘을 제안한다.

  • PDF

ESRGAN 기반의 복안영상 품질 향상 알고리즘 개발 (Development of compound eye image quality improvement based on ESRGAN)

  • 임태윤;조용진;허석행;유재관
    • 한국컴퓨터그래픽스학회논문지
    • /
    • 제30권2호
    • /
    • pp.11-19
    • /
    • 2024
  • 최근 방위 산업에서는 전시상황에서 병사의 전투력 및 생존성 증대를 위하여 지하 공간, 좁은 통로등에서 적에게 노출되지 않으며 정찰임무를 수행할 수 있는 소형 생체 모방 로봇의 수요가 늘어나고 있다. 특히 소형생체 모방 로봇에 사용 가능한 생체모방 영상 센서에 대한 연구가 많이 진행되고 있다. 그중 복안영상센서는 작은 크기, 적은 수차, 넓은 화각 등의 장점을 갖으며, 복안영상센서를 통해 출력된 복안 영상을 이용해 깊이 추정, HDR 등을 구현 하여 다양한 임무에서 활용 가능하다. 다만 복안영상은 작은 렌즈 크기와 렌즈의 구조로 인하여 영상의 품질이 저하되는 현상이 발생한다. 특히 복안영상으로 출력된 각 Sub-Aperture 이미지를 융합 시 이미지 품질이 많이 저하된다. 본 논문은 이미지 융합 시 이미지의 품질이 저하되는 문제를 극복하기 위하여 여러 이미지 개선 기능과 생성 신경망의 한 종류인 ESRGAN를 사용하여 복안영상 품질 향상 알고리즘을 제안한다. 본 논문에서 제안한 알고리즘은 이미지 전처리부, 이미지 융합부, 이미지 개선 부로 구성된다. 제안한 알고리즘을 복안 영상에 적용하면 영상 품질을 높힐 수 있어, 복안 영상을 이용한 다양한 연구에 활용될 수 있다.

생체모방 알고리즘을 이용한 OFDMA 무선 메쉬 통신시스템의 분산 시간 동기화 기법 연구 (A Distributed Time Synchronization Technique for OFDMA-based Wireless Mesh Communication Systems Using Bio-inspired Algorithm)

  • 김미정;이윤재;조용수
    • 한국통신학회논문지
    • /
    • 제38A권12호
    • /
    • pp.1069-1078
    • /
    • 2013
  • 본 논문에서는 최근 차세대 무선 통신네트워크 기술로 주목받고 있는 OFDMA 무선 메쉬통신시스템에서의 분산 시간동기화 기법을 제안한다. 제안방식은 물리계층 기반에서 이루어지는 생체모방 알고리즘을 활용한 자가 분산 시간동기화 기법으로, 인접 이웃노드로부터 수신된 신호의 TDoA(Time Difference of Arrival) 정보를 이용하여 다음 주기의 전송주기와 FFT 시작점을 업데이트한다. 분산처리가 가능한 생체모방 알고리즘의 장점이 반영되어, 제안된 동기화 기법에서도 중앙제어 없이 주위 정보(local Information)와 각 노드에 의한 분산처리만으로 빠르고 간단하게 노드 간 시간 동기 획득이 가능하다. 제안된 분산 시간 동기화 기법은 모의실험을 통하여 시간동기화 수렴 확률 및 정확도 등의 측면에서 성능을 분석한다.

무선 센서망에서 생체시스템 기반의 전송노드 선택 및 다중 채널 전송 알고리즘 (Bio-inspired Node Selection and Multi-channel Transmission Algorithm in Wireless Sensor Networks)

  • 손재현;양윤기;변희정
    • 인터넷정보학회논문지
    • /
    • 제15권5호
    • /
    • pp.1-7
    • /
    • 2014
  • 무선센서 네트워크(WSNs)는 일반적으로 수많은 센서노드들이 배치되어 데이터를 전송하며, 불필요한 데이터 전송으로 인해 에너지 낭비를 초래한다. 기존의 연구들은 주로 에너지 소모문제를 해결하는데 집중되었다. 하지만 실시간으로 정보전송이 필요한 어플리케이션에 대해서는 지연 보장 역시 고려되어야 한다. 본 논문은 생체시스템을 모방하여 무선센서망에서 에너지의 소모와 연시간을 줄이기 위한 BISA(Bio-inspired Scheduling Algorithm)를 제안한다. BISA는 에너지 효율성이 높은 라우팅경로를 탐색하고 다중채널을 이용해 데이터 전송경로를 다중화함으로써 데이터 전송을 위한 에너지소모와 지연시간을 최소화한다. 실험결과를 통해 제안한 알고리즘의 기존방식 보다 적은 에너지를 사용하며 동시에 요구지연 시간을 보장함을 확인한다.

생체모방 자율유영의 인공지능 물고기 로봇 설계 (Design of Autonomous Bio-mimetic Robotic Fish with Swimming Artificial Intelligence)

  • 신규재;이정배;서영주
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2014년도 추계학술발표대회
    • /
    • pp.913-916
    • /
    • 2014
  • 본 논문의 수중로봇 도미(Domi) ver1.0는 관상어용 물고기 로봇 개발을 목표로 연구 개발되었다. 물고기 로봇은 머리, 1단, 2단 몸체와 꼬리부분과 2개의 구동 관절로 구성되어 있다. 물고기 로봇의 추력에 적합한 구동부 선정을 위하여 물고기 로봇 모델링과 유영 해석을 통하여 관절 구동부가 설계되었다. 또한 물고기 로봇의 유영알고리즘은 Lighthill 운동학 해석을 기초로 생체 모방의 유영 근사화 방법을 적용하였다. 설계된 물고기는 수동유영 및 자율운영모드로 동작된다. 수동유영모드는 RF 송수신에 의하여 구현된다. 본 설계된 물고기로봇 도미 ver1.0은 수중 현장시험 평가을 통하여 추력, 내구성, 방수성 등의 성능이 우수함을 확인하였다.

멀티홉 네트워크에서 생체모방 기반 자원할당 기법 (Bio-Inspired Resource Allocation Scheme for Multi-Hop Networks)

  • 김영재;정지영;최현호;한명훈;박찬이;이정륜
    • 한국통신학회논문지
    • /
    • 제40권10호
    • /
    • pp.2035-2046
    • /
    • 2015
  • 최근 네트워크 단말 수가 증가하고 네트워크 환경이 빠르게 변함에 따라 분산처리 방식의 자원할당 기법이 많이 연구되고 있다. 본 논문에서는 멀티 홉 환경에서 생체모방 알고리즘을 활용하여 분산적인 방법으로 TDMA 자원을 할당받는 Multi-Hop DESYNC 알고리즘(MH DESYNC)을 제안한다. 본 논문에서는 이를 위한 프레임 구조와 자원 할당의 기준 척도가 되는 firing 메시지 구조를 정의하고 관련된 동작 절차를 제안한다. 이를 통해 멀티 홉 환경에서 발생할 수 있는 hidden-node 문제와 firing 신호의 충돌이 발생하였을 때, 충돌 문제를 해결하는 방안을 제시하였다. 모의실험을 통해 멀티 홉 환경에서 제안한 MH DESYNC 알고리즘이 hidden-node 문제를 효과적으로 해결하고 각 노드가 주위 노드와 공평하게 자원을 할당하고 CSMA/CA 알고리즘 보다 데이터 전송율 측면에서 우수한 성능을 나타내는 것을 확인 하였다.